In Quebec, the vast majority of our homes are heated with electricity…

• By changing your oil heating system for an electrical system, you could cut CO₂ emissions by up to 5,042 kg annually; • By changing your natural gas heating system for an electrical system, you could save 3480 kg of CO2 annually.

However, there are other ways to use electricity: heat pumps, for example, are used to extract calories from the air, water or soil (through geothermal). These devices are more energy efficient and therefore increase the value of electrical energy. We can classify electric heating systems into three categories:

Remember that 96% of electricity in Quebec is produced by hydroelectric dams (Source : Ministry of Natural Resources and Wildlife of Quebec and Statistics Canada, 2009).

This technique, which has low greenhouse gas emissions compared to fossil fuels, helps ensure price per kWh among the lowest in Canada. But it is also controversial because of significant impacts on the landscape and biodiversity. Nevertheless, electricity remains a reliable and markedly renewable energy source. In Quebec, electric heating is often regarded, and rightly so, as being more environmentally friendly than oil heating.(Source : ecohabitation.com)
